Are climbing walls good for kids?
Teaches Hand, Feet and Eye Coordination Climbing a wall teaches children great hand, feet and eye coordination. In order to successfully complete their climb, they have to look, plan and then coordinate their hands and feet to get to their chosen spot.
When can kids start wall climbing?
Rock climbing experts like Eric Hörst recommend introducing kids to the sport around the age of 4 or 5. By this age, their problem-solving skills are well enough developed to be able to work their way through simple bouldering problems, making climbing a fun and engaging activity for the child.
Is Portland good for climbing?
The scenic Isle of Portland is the sport climbing mecca of South West England – renowned for its wealth of excellent quality single pitch sport climbing. Over 900 routes of varying difficulty along its majestic white cliffs mean you can look forward to be challenged and enjoy spectacular views when you climb here.
Is rock climbing safe for children?
Under proper supervision and instruction, rock climbing is safe for kids. Rock climbing offers extensive benefits for kids. Besides releasing “happy” hormones called endorphins, which cause that feel-good feeling, it is a great aerobic exercise that burns more calories per hour than casual soccer or running.

How do you make a simple climbing wall?
Directions
- Design the wall. The kind of wall you build largely depends on the space you have available.
- Build a frame.
- Attach the frame to the structure.
- Paint the plywood.
- Drill holes in the plywood.
- Set the T-nuts.
- Attach the plywood to the frame.
- Set the holds.
Is rock climbing good exercise for kids?
Rock climbing increases strength, endurance, and flexibility. Because climbing is a full-body activity, it’s a great way to enhance overall physical fitness. Your child will exercise their core, legs, arms, and even the tiny muscles in their hands.
